A money tree usually only needs to be watered once per week. Let the soil dry slightly before you water it again. You can tell you need to adjust your watering routine by looking at the plant. If you see wrinkled, curled leaves, it may mean your money plant ...

Outdoors, … honey buttercream frosting recipeWebMoney Trees are natives of the Central and South American swamplands. These trees grow to enormous heights, reaching up to 60 feet tall, and are known for their gorgeous, showy flowers and chestnut-style seeds.
